- Course objectives
- OBJECTIVE
The aim is to deepen the knowledge of project management gained in courses bachelor degree (especially Project Management I, Project Management in Culture, Graduation Project), to introduce students with advanced tools and techniques of project management and enable them to realize ties project and strategic management.
Project Management in An Institution or Programme develops technical, contextual and behavioral competencies of project management appropriate to the degree C according to IPMA certification. Knowledge and skills in this course are essential for the completion of follow-up course Subsidy management and provides an essential basis for the development of production graduation plan. - Learning outcomes
- KNOWLEDGE
The student will be able to:
- describe the significance and purpose of projects in the hierarchy of strategic management of an organization,
- explain the difference between a program and a portfolio of projects and the purpose of such a division,
- list and describe methods for evaluating opportunities and the feasibility of project ideas,
- explain the purpose and procedure for conducting an opportunity study, feasibility study, and investment study,
- list and describe methods for identifying and analyzing project risks,
- explain the principles of project risk planning and management,
- list and describe methods for evaluating the benefits of projects and programs,
- explain the basic principles of methods used to evaluate the benefits of projects and programs,

SKILLS
Students are able to:
- map and evaluate opportunities for the implementation of projects in the field of culture and cultural projects,
- identify and analyze the risks of a project in the field of culture and the arts and, based on this analysis, propose a method of project risk management,
- propose methods for evaluating the effectiveness and benefits of projects in the field of culture and the arts,
- evaluate the feasibility of projects in the field of culture and the arts through a feasibility study.

- - Projects in the context of strategic and process management of an organization
- Verification of opportunities for a project (available analyses of the external and internal environment of an organization and their use in project practice)
- Verification of project feasibility through a feasibility study
- Methods of identifying, analyzing, and managing project risks
- Risk management in relation to crowd management of events
- How to evaluate the effectiveness and benefits of projects and programs - Literature
